Moose. Both from the height and width of the destruction and the track in the bottom pic. Also, deer and elk don't smash up willows like that, they pick one tree and go at it.
Respectfully, I disagree. Both deer and elk will thrash willows, alders, hanging spruce bows, bales you name it.

Rubs that are higher than deer height can often be tough to identify (between moose and elk). Other clues (hair, tracks, pellets)often piece the story together though.
